Description Niels de Vos 2015-04-15 05:22:18 UTC
Description of problem:
The version in glusterfs-api.pc has moved backwards, breaking existing versioned dependencies in QEMU.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
3.7.0

How reproducible:
100%

Steps to Reproduce:
1. rebuild QEMU
2. notice missing dependencies, support for gluster:// storage will be missing

    build: correct the version in glusterfs-api.pc
    
    The version in glusterfs-api.pc has moved backwards, breaking existing
    versioned dependencies in QEMU. The following table contains the
    GlusterFS version and the version for glusterfs-api.pc:
    
        .------------------------.
        | GlusterFS | pkg-config |
        |-----------+------------|
        |   3.4.x   |   4.3.4.x  |
        |   3.5.x   |   6.3.5.x  |
        |   3.6.x   |   7.3.6.x  |
        |   3.7.x   |   7.3.7.x  |
        |   master  |   7.x.y.z  |
        '------------------------'
